Woman gives birth during flight | the woman gave birth during the flight

Dubai: A woman gave birth on an Emirates flight from Japan to Dubai. While traveling on flight EK 319, the passenger went into labor at an altitude of 35,000 feet above sea level. The flight attendants were quick to assist and provide care. The authorities revealed that the woman gave birth without difficulty.

The flight started from Tokyo International Airport and took 12 hours to reach Dubai. As it was a direct flight, there was no facility to transfer to the hospital in between. In this situation, the care was taken by the flight crew.

Officials revealed that the mother and child who landed in Dubai received other necessary medical assistance immediately and are both fine. Emirates authorities have confirmed the incident. The company said the health and safety of its employees and passengers is of the utmost importance. Fellow passengers said the flight crew quickly intervened and provided assistance.

Although women are not allowed to travel after a certain period of pregnancy, giving birth on a plane is not uncommon. More than one such incident has been reported last year. This happens due to medical complications and unexpected problems.
